Descripción editorial

This collection covers new aspects of numerical methods in applied mathematics, engineering, and health sciences. It provides recent theoretical developments and new techniques based on optimization theory, partial differential equations (PDEs), mathematical modeling and fractional calculus that can be used to model and understand complex behavior in natural phenomena. Specific topics covered in detail include new numerical methods for nonlinear partial differential equations, global optimization, unconstrained optimization, detection of HIV- Protease, modelling with new fractional operators, analysis of biological models, and stochastic modelling.
Presents new concepts to understand dynamical systems and develop modelling techniquesDescribes influence of fractional operators on modelling complex features of real-world problemsAnalyzes the epidemic of spreading modelsIntroduces new hybrid methods for global and constrained optimization
